Anita Sarkeesian, a Canadian/American media critic, is also a public speaking event organizer. Feminist Frequency is a web site that hosts videos and commentaries on the representation of gender roles in pop media and popular. Anita Sarkeesian has been a journalist, media critic and award-winning feminist for nearly 10 years. Feminist Frequency - a not-for profit site for education that investigates gender representation in popular culture narratives - is created and directed by Sarkeesian. Aiming to break down the stereotypes of women that have been portrayed in pop culture she also is a vocal advocate for issues relating to the targeted harassment of women and the other marginalized groups of individuals in the internet space. With a master's in political and social thought from York University Sarkeesian is also a much sought-after public speaker and she has delivered speech at the TEDxWomen Festival and the United Nations' Broadband Working Group on Gender.
